MPC-15 FEASIBILITY OF GLIOMA SPECIFIC ONCOPANEL IN THE DIAGNOSIS OF GLIOMA
AIM: Molecular classification of glioma is a mandatory in the diagnosis of glioma according to the WHO 2016 classification of tumors of the central nervous system.
